The Electrician Power Systems is responsible for the operation and maintenance of the CFTOD Utility Plants’ electrical systems. The field service position may include work from elevated platforms and confined spaces throughout the Walt Disney World Parks and Resort property. The pay rate for this role in Florida is $41.01 per hour. Select benefits may be provided as part of the compensation package, such as medical, financial, and/or other benefits. To learn more about our benefits visit: https://jobs.disneycareers.com/benefits. Responsibilities
Safely operate electric utility power distribution protection and industrial electrical systems. Provide emergency response and service restoration in industrial electrical system outage conditions. Perform preventive, predictive, and corrective maintenance on electric utility transmission and distribution control, metering, and industrial electrical systems. Basic Qualifications
Valid Florida driver’s license Must be a qualified Journeyman Electrician with a minimum of 5 years experience in an industrial and/or utility environment Experience in power distribution, generation systems and associated controls Understanding of OSHA and industry standard lock-out tag-out safety procedures Ability to pass a role-specific, technical knowledge-based written assessment and interview Ability to read electrical schematics Possess the ability to interpret blueprints Ability to lift up to 50 pounds Excellent written and interpersonal communication skills Proficiency in standard office software programs and mobile electronic devices Preferred Qualifications
Experience in industry standard utility system and industrial application protective relaying systems and principles Experience in industrial motor control including variable frequency drives Experience troubleshooting and calibrating power distribution systems, and protection systems and devices Preferred Education
An Associates degree in an engineering related field is desired Additional Information
